Senator (Barr.) Natasha Hadiza Akpoti-Uduaghan is a Senator of the Federal Republic of Nigeria and the First Female Senator to be elected from Kogi. She represents the good people of Kogi Central Senatorial District in the 10th National Assembly. Until her election into the Nigerian Senate, Senator Natasha was an entrepreneur, founder of Builders Hub Impact Investment Program and CEO of Legendark Group.

Senator Natasha Akpoti-Uduaghan was a corporate lawyer, but much more, she is a courageous and passionate human rights activist and defender of the oppressed who has had to put her comfort and safety on the line in defence of these values. She is a resilient political reformer whose passions centre on the advancement of public good and preservation of a just society. Born on December 9th, 1979, Senator Natasha is from Obeiba, Ihima, Okehi Local Government Area of Kogi.

Senator Akpoti-Uduaghan attended Christ the King Nursery and Primary School, Okene, Kogi State for her Primary Education. She attended Government Girls Unity Secondary School, Oboroke, Kogi State, and then proceeded to Federal Government College Idoani, Ondo state for her Senior Secondary School Certificate. She proceeded to University of Abuja she obtained the Bachelor of Laws Degree. In 2004, Senator Natasha proceeded to the Nigerian Law School, Bwari, Abuja and was called to the Nigerian Bar on the 8th November 2005. Thereafter, she continued her quest for resourceful knowledge at the University of Dundee in Scotland, UK, where she graduated as the Best MBA (Oil and Gas Management).

In 2016, she attended the INSEAD Social Entrepreneurship Program in Singapore where she acquired applicable knowledge on smart innovative sustainable solutions for tackling neglected problems at all levels of society. Attaining a high merit, she excelled in vital modules such as Strategic Management and Organizational Analysis; Leadership and Decision-making; International Arbitration; Management in Energy and Natural Resources Industries; International Petroleum Law, and Ultimately Business Strategy in Extractive Industries amongst others.

Senator Natasha has been the foremost advocate for the resuscitation of the Ajaokuta Steel Company and harnessing of the enormous iron ore deposit at Itakpe, all situate at Kogi State. She started by putting out two public interest petitions on change.org in October 2015. On the 25th of January, 2016 Senator Natasha led a massive awareness walk to draw Government attention to the resuscitation of the Ajaokuta Steel Company.

Her advocacy climaxed on the 1st March 2018 when she made an expository presentation of facts on the floor of the National Assembly’s plenary debate on the Nigeria’s steel sector which led to the creation of a $1b lifeline funding for the revival of Ajaokuta steel company.
Senator Natasha’s recommendation of Government-to-Government bilateral agreement for the resuscitation of the Ajaokuta Steel Company was achieved in October 2019 when a Memorandum of Understanding was signed by the Nigerian and Russian Governments at the Russia-Africa Summit held in Sochi, Russia, with an investment commitment of $1.4 billion by AfreximBank for the Ajaokuta project.

As part of her mentorship and youth development program.
Senator Natasha has visited over 30 renowned tertiary institutions across Nigeria to deliver inspiring lectures and held entrepreneurial seminars to gear students toward self-employment, self-reliance and patriotic contribution to nation-building.
She recently sponsored two Bills: one, in order to give significance to Gold Reserve and the attendant urgency exploitation and harnessing of our precious metals calls, and encourage diversification of Nigeria’s economy away from oil which sales compel a reserve only in the US Dollar; and two, the Cottage Industries Bill which emphasizes the training and acquisition of skills necessary to drive small-scale production locations that produce food, goods and services, thereby reducing unemployment and dependence on imported goods.
